Recognizing the Fundamentals of Plastic Extrusion



Plastic extrusion, a staple in the production market, is a procedure that includes melting raw plastic material and reshaping it into a constant profile. The appeal of plastic extrusion exists in its flexibility. The option of plastic and the design of the die identify the product's features.

Cost-Effective Product Production



A considerable advantage of plastic extrusion is its impressive cost-effectiveness. This manufacturing procedure allows for continual, high-volume manufacturing with marginal waste, which converts into lower costs. The raw materials made use of, normally plastic pellets, are reasonably affordable contrasted to various other materials (plastic extrusion). The procedure itself needs less energy than numerous various other production methods, further minimizing costs. In addition, the extrusion procedure enables for a high level of accuracy fit the plastic, reducing the demand for expensive post-production alterations or improvements. The longevity and long life of extruded plastic items usually suggest less need for replacements, adding to lasting savings. All these factors make plastic extrusion a very affordable choice for numerous tasks, using an eye-catching balance in between cost and efficiency.

Design Limitations in Plastic Extrusion: What You Need to Know



Exactly how can design limitations possibly influence the process of plastic extrusion? While plastic extrusion is functional, design limitations can cut its advantages. Particular facility layouts may not be practical due to the constraints of the extrusion procedure, possibly restricting the creation of elaborate accounts. The procedure is less appropriate for hollow or multi-chambered structures. In addition, the extrusion process might not always offer the desired surface finish, specifically for those needing high gloss or optical clearness. Product choice can additionally present difficulties, as not all polymers appropriate for extrusion. High-temperature resistant plastics, as an example, may offer difficulties. Comprehending these restraints is vital for reliable implementation of plastic extrusion in your tasks. plastic extrusion.


Assessing the Ecological Influence of Plastic Extrusion



While comprehending layout restrictions is a considerable element of plastic extrusion, it is just as important to consider its ecological ramifications. The procedure of plastic extrusion involves melting plastic products, possibly releasing harmful gases into the environment. Further, the resulting items are often non-biodegradable, contributing to landfill waste. Nonetheless, advancements in innovation have enabled more environmentally-friendly methods. As an example, utilizing recycled plastic products in the extrusion process can reduce environmental effect. In addition, establishing eco-friendly plastic alternatives can assist mitigate waste issues. Reviewing these environmental variables is important when carrying out plastic extrusion projects, guaranteeing an equilibrium between efficiency, cost-effectiveness, and ecological duty.

Study: Effective Projects Using Plastic Extrusion





Success stories in the area of plastic extrusion are plentiful, demonstrating both the convenience and effectiveness of this manufacturing process. One notable instance is the creation of PVC pipes made use of in modern-day plumbing. This process includes melting plastic and forming it right into a continuous tube, supplying significant cost and durability benefits. One more effective situation is the production of plastic movie for product packaging and farming. Via extrusion, producers can create highly personalized, slim, and robust movies. Automotive industries likewise benefit, using extruded plastic for parts like trim or seals, enhancing automobile longevity. These instances illustrate plastic extrusion's critical role in numerous sectors, testifying to its flexibility, cost-effectiveness, and reputable output.
